The Gut Microbiome & Plant-Based Diets
The gut microbiome – the trillions of bacteria, fungi, viruses, and other microorganisms residing in our digestive tract – is now recognized as a central player in overall health, and particularly so for those with sensitive guts. An imbalance in this microbial community (dysbiosis) has been linked to various digestive symptoms. Plant-based diets are inherently beneficial for fostering a diverse and thriving gut microbiome. This is primarily due to the abundance of prebiotics found in plant foods. Prebiotics aren’t digested by our bodies; instead, they serve as food for beneficial bacteria in the colon.
Fiber is the cornerstone of prebiotic intake. Different types of fiber feed different bacterial species, promoting a wider range of microbial activity. For instance:
– Inulin, found in onions, garlic, and asparagus, supports Bifidobacteria, known for their anti-inflammatory properties.
– Resistant starch, present in cooked and cooled potatoes or rice, nourishes butyrate-producing bacteria, which are essential for gut barrier integrity.
– Pectin, abundant in apples and berries, promotes overall microbial diversity.
This prebiotic effect isn’t simply about feeding good bacteria; it’s also about reducing the population of potentially harmful microbes. A diet rich in plant fiber can outcompete these less desirable organisms, contributing to a healthier gut ecosystem. Importantly, the microbiome is highly individual – what works for one person may not work for another. Potential Challenges & Considerations
While generally well-tolerated, transitioning to a more plant-based diet can initially exacerbate symptoms for some individuals with sensitive guts. This is often due to an increase in fiber intake – especially if it’s rapid or substantial. The digestive system needs time to adapt to processing higher amounts of fiber. Common initial side effects can include bloating, gas, and changes in bowel habits. These are usually temporary and resolve as the gut microbiome adjusts.
Another potential challenge lies with FODMAPs (Fermentable Oligosaccharides, Disaccharides, Monosaccharides, And Polyols). These short-chain carbohydrates are found in many plant foods and can trigger symptoms in people with IBS. While a blanket avoidance of FODMAPs isn’t recommended, it’s important to be aware of potential sensitivities. A low-FODMAP diet is often used as an elimination strategy, but it should ideally be implemented under the guidance of a registered dietitian or healthcare professional. The goal isn’t long-term restriction, but rather identifying specific FODMAP triggers and gradually reintroducing tolerated foods. Furthermore, some plant proteins, like those in legumes, can be harder to digest for certain individuals, leading to discomfort. Proper preparation methods, such as soaking and sprouting, can improve digestibility.
Navigating Legumes & Plant Proteins
Legumes – beans, lentils, chickpeas – are nutritional powerhouses, packed with protein, fiber, and essential nutrients. However, they also contain oligosaccharides that some individuals find difficult to digest, leading to gas and bloating. Fortunately, several strategies can minimize these effects:
1. Soaking: Soak dried legumes in water for at least 8 hours (or overnight) before cooking. Discard the soaking water and rinse thoroughly. This removes a significant portion of the problematic oligosaccharides.
2. Sprouting: Sprouting legumes further reduces their FODMAP content and enhances digestibility.
3. Combination with Digestive Enzymes: Consider adding a small amount of kombu seaweed (rich in enzymes) to the cooking water, or using over-the-counter digestive enzyme supplements specifically designed for bean digestion.
Beyond legumes, other plant protein sources like tofu, tempeh, and quinoa are generally well-tolerated. However, even these can cause issues for some. Gradual introduction is key. Start with small portions and monitor your body’s response. If you experience discomfort, try different preparation methods or consider alternative protein sources. Focusing on whole food plant proteins over highly processed alternatives (like certain vegan “meats”) often leads to better digestive outcomes. The Role of Inflammation & Plant-Based Foods
Chronic inflammation is a hallmark of many gut disorders. Plant-based diets are naturally anti-inflammatory due to their high content of phytonutrients – compounds found in plants that offer protective health benefits. These include antioxidants, polyphenols, and carotenoids. For example:
– Curcumin, found in turmeric, has potent anti-inflammatory properties.
– Resveratrol, present in berries and grapes, protects against oxidative stress.
– Omega-3 fatty acids, abundant in flaxseeds and chia seeds, help reduce inflammation.
By reducing inflammation, plant-based diets can help soothe the gut lining, improve barrier function, and alleviate symptoms. However, it’s crucial to remember that inflammation is complex. Dietary changes are only one piece of the puzzle. Stress management, adequate sleep, and regular exercise also play vital roles in modulating inflammatory responses. Individualized Approaches & Seeking Guidance
There’s no “one-size-fits-all” plant-based diet for sensitive guts. The ideal approach is highly individualized, taking into account specific sensitivities, underlying conditions, and personal preferences. Start slowly – don’t overhaul your diet overnight. Introduce plant-based foods gradually and pay attention to how your body responds. Keep a food diary to track what you eat and any associated symptoms.
Most importantly, seek guidance from a qualified healthcare professional. A registered dietitian specializing in gut health can help you:
– Identify specific triggers through elimination diets.
– Develop a personalized plant-based meal plan.
– Address nutrient deficiencies that may arise from dietary changes.
– Monitor your progress and adjust the diet as needed.
Self-treating without proper guidance can be detrimental.
